Railway-specific optical communication cables can be represented in CAD using specialized blocks available in DWG, RFA, IPT, or F3D formats, designed for duct, direct-buried, or armored installations.CAD ResourcesFor designing railway systems with optical communication cables, you can use CAD blocks and BIM models from libraries such as CAD Forum. These libraries provide free downloadable blocks compatible with AutoCAD, AutoCAD LT, Revit, Inventor, and Fusion 360 in formats like DWG, RFA, IPT, and F3D . You can search for “railway” or “cable” to find symbols representing optical cables, ducts, and conduits suitable for railway layouts.Railway Optical Cable SpecificationsRailway optical communication cables are designed to withstand harsh environments, including vibration from train operations, extreme weather, and rodent attacks. Key types include:Single-armor or double-armor cables with semi-dry structures for duct and direct-buried installations.Double-sheath cables for high crush resistance (up to 10,000 N/10 cm) and rodent protection.Cables with glass yarns to improve tensile strength (up to 7 kN) for long-distance railway tracks.Underwater-capable cables for sections crossing rivers or lakes . These cables are typically used in GSM-R systems, ERTMS, and CBTC applications, ensuring reliable data and voice communication between trains and control centers .Implementation in CADWhen creating CAD drawings for railway projects:Select the appropriate CAD block for the optical cable type (single-armor, double-armor, duct, or direct-buried).Assign cable properties such as diameter, tensile strength, and crush resistance according to the technical specifications.Place the blocks along the track layout to represent the cable routing, including junctions, ducts, and signal connections.Use layers and annotations to differentiate between optical communication cables and other railway signal or power cables. By combining CAD blocks from libraries with the technical specifications of railway optical cables, engineers can produce accurate and standardized railway communication system designs.
